SB 1296 Grand larceny and certain property crimes; penalties.

Introduced by: Bill DeSteph | all patrons    ...    notes | add to my profiles

SUMMARY AS INTRODUCED:

Grand larceny and certain property crimes; penalties. Reduces from $1,000 to $500 the threshold amount of money taken or value of goods or chattel taken at which the crime rises from petit larceny to grand larceny. The bill reduces the threshold by the same amount for the classification of certain property crimes. The bill also provides that any person convicted of a second larceny offense shall be confined in jail not less than 30 days nor more than 12 months and that for a third or any subsequent offense, he is guilty of a Class 6 felony.
